							|  |  |  | /*
 | 
					
						
							|  |  |  |  * The decnet standards don't impose a particular minimum mtu, what they | 
					
						
							|  |  |  |  * do insist on is that the routing layer accepts a datagram of at least | 
					
						
							|  |  |  |  * 230 bytes long. Here we have to subtract the routing header length from | 
					
						
							|  |  |  |  * 230 to get the minimum acceptable mtu. If there is no neighbour, then we | 
					
						
							|  |  |  |  * assume the worst and use a long header size. | 
					
						
							|  |  |  |  * | 
					
						
							|  |  |  |  * We update both the mtu and the advertised mss (i.e. the segment size we | 
					
						
							|  |  |  |  * advertise to the other end). | 
					
						
							|  |  |  |  */ | 
					
						
							|  |  |  | static void dn_dst_update_pmtu(struct dst_entry *dst, u32 mtu) | 
					
						
							|  |  |  | { | 
					
						
							|  |  |  | 	u32 min_mtu = 230; | 
					
						
							|  |  |  | 	struct dn_dev *dn = dst->neighbour ? | 
					
						
							|  |  |  | 			    (struct dn_dev *)dst->neighbour->dev->dn_ptr : NULL; | 
					
						
							|  |  |  | 
 | 
					
						
							|  |  |  | 	if (dn && dn->use_long == 0) | 
					
						
							|  |  |  | 		min_mtu -= 6; | 
					
						
							|  |  |  | 	else | 
					
						
							|  |  |  | 		min_mtu -= 21; | 
					
						
							|  |  |  | 
 | 
					
						
							|  |  |  | 	if (dst->metrics[RTAX_MTU-1] > mtu && mtu >= min_mtu) { | 
					
						
							|  |  |  | 		if (!(dst_metric_locked(dst, RTAX_MTU))) { | 
					
						
							|  |  |  | 			dst->metrics[RTAX_MTU-1] = mtu; | 
					
						
							|  |  |  | 			dst_set_expires(dst, dn_rt_mtu_expires); | 
					
						
							|  |  |  | 		} | 
					
						
							|  |  |  | 		if (!(dst_metric_locked(dst, RTAX_ADVMSS))) { | 
					
						
							|  |  |  | 			u32 mss = mtu - DN_MAX_NSP_DATA_HEADER; | 
					
						
							|  |  |  | 			if (dst->metrics[RTAX_ADVMSS-1] > mss) | 
					
						
							|  |  |  | 				dst->metrics[RTAX_ADVMSS-1] = mss; | 
					
						
							|  |  |  | 		} | 
					
						
							|  |  |  | 	} | 
					
						
							|  |  |  | } |
